Quick Answer: Cars Made in Canada in 2025

In 2025, cars made in Canada include the Honda Civic, Honda CR-V, Toyota RAV4, Lexus RX, Lexus NX, Chrysler Pacifica, Dodge Charger, and Chevrolet Silverado. Most are assembled in Ontario at plants in Alliston, Cambridge, Windsor, and Oshawa.

Where Cars Are Built in Canada

Most cars produced in Canada are assembled in Ontario. The province remains the centre of Canadian auto manufacturing and supports thousands of skilled jobs.

Major Canadian Auto Plants

  • Alliston, Ontario
  • Windsor, Ontario
  • Cambridge and Woodstock, Ontario
  • Oshawa, Ontario
  • Oakville, Ontario

These plants produce many of the cars assembled in Canada that you see every day on Ontario roads.

Ford Vehicles Made in Canada

Ford is preparing for future production in Ontario. While most current Ford SUVs are built elsewhere, the Oakville plant is being retooled for electric vehicles and Super Duty trucks expected after 2025.

Buyers often ask what Ford vehicles are made in Canada and while options are limited today, Ontario production is expanding again in the coming years.

Are Any Cars Fully Made in Canada

Many people ask if any cars are made completely from Canadian parts. The short answer is no. While there are no Canadian-owned mass-market car brands, many vehicles are fully assembled in Canada, mainly in Ontario.

Major automakers like Honda, Toyota, Stellantis, General Motors and Ford build popular models here. This includes vehicles such as the Honda Civic, Toyota RAV4, Chrysler Pacifica, Dodge Charger and Chevrolet Silverado. These vehicles are assembled in Canadian plants, even though parts come from different countries.

Final assembly in Canada still matters. It helps ensure vehicles meet Canadian safety standards, perform well in local weather and are easier to service long term. Canadian Car Brands vs Cars Built in Canada

Canada does not have major consumer-owned car brands like the US or Japan. Instead, Canada is a global manufacturing hub where international brands build vehicles locally. Brands such as Honda, Toyota, Stellantis and General Motors assemble many of their most popular vehicles in Ontario, following Canadian safety and quality standards.
